We are taking a private tour in Russia. My husband wants to take the amount we are going to pay the guide in traveler's checks and cash them on the ship for dollars because he doesn't want to travel with that much cash or pay for a cash advance on the credit card. Can we cash traveler's checks for dollars on the ship?

You can but will wind up paying quite a large fee (service charge). You can check to see if your private guide will accept travelers' cheque. Some of them do and also charge a service fee.

 

Easiest and cheapest way ? Just use a regular ATM card at the ship's casino. Best exchange rate you will ger anywhere and very small fees, if any, depending on your card.
